we were cruising along at about 8mph when "clunk" the tranny seems to disengage. I shut the motor off and trimmed the outdrive (235 omc sterndrive on a 1977 24' sea ray) and I couldn't see any damage to the skeg or the prop. Trimmed her down and started her up but when i went to engage the tranny; i got nothing the motor revs but the prop isn't turning. so I try to put it in reverse and I got nothing , except now after killing the motor i can't trim it up and it won't start, turns out the fuse on the ignition blew when I put it in reverse. I'm positive that?s what did it because when I turned the ignition to acc. and engaged the tranny (to see what kind of amps I was drawing) I noticed a 2.5 amp draw in forward and 10+ draw in reverse before the fuse blew again. Also the prop won?t turn very easily ny hand now.
